Cause Some Destruction in World of Tanks’ Newest Mode

The latest update for World of Tanks on Xbox One and Xbox 360 is now available across the globe. An avalanche of new content has arrived to keep players happy during the winter months, including a new game mode, PvE specific ops, three enhanced maps, the ability to create Clans, six new light tanks and the Premium SU-76I.

Players talked and we listened. By popular request, “Team Destruction” is here. Tankers face off against tankers in streamlined skirmishes where victory is obtained only by defeating the enemy team within the set time limit. What happens if there is a draw? Tiebreaker victories are awarded to the team with the most armored warriors left standing on the battlefield. Fans can roll out with “Team Destruction” in every map.

Update 2.3 also bring light tanks to the front lines. Representing the U.S.A.: the T37, a vehicle with great HP; the very mobile M41 Walker Bulldog; the T49 with its high damage potential; and the M24 Chaffee, with excellent view range and quick-firing gun. Rolling out for the U.S.S.R.: the LTTB, which has a great power-to-weight ratio; and the Т-54 ltwt., with awesome accuracy on the move.

Finally, enhanced maps “Airfield”, “Siegfried Line” and “Live Oaks” make a return. Tankers can also help perfect their skills with a new set of ops that has been added to PvE mode “Proving Grounds”.
